Transaction 123ab73006cb4e7afcf1fc82b7a21dda022a6573bb9f99d5ebf6e69f1f66f5d9
1 Input
1 Output
-
123ab73006cb4e7afcf1fc82b7a21dda022a6573bb9f99d5ebf6e69f1f66f5d9:0
- value
- 5900705
- script pubkey
- OP_0 OP_PUSHBYTES_20 027d598bec2a1edba5594bf48d30b15307fb2431
- address
- bc1qqf74nzlv9g0dhf2ef06g6v932vrlkfp39lth8y